Settlement Parameter Definition

Definition

Settlement Parameter Definition, within the context of cryptocurrency, options trading, and financial derivatives, establishes the precise specifications governing the finalization of a contract’s obligations. These parameters dictate the mechanics of how a derivative’s value is realized and transferred, encompassing aspects like the asset delivered, the timing of the transfer, and the method of payment. A clearly defined set of settlement parameters minimizes ambiguity and operational risk, particularly crucial in decentralized environments where counterparty risk mitigation is paramount. The specific parameters are often embedded within smart contracts for on-chain derivatives, ensuring automated and verifiable execution.
